A leading social welfare organization is seeking a highly organised Administrator to support their Greater Manchester Victim Services team. This full-time role involves managing administrative tasks to ensure smooth operations, including handling communications, coordinating meetings, and maintaining records.

The ideal candidate will possess essential qualifications in English and Maths, proven administrative experience, and strong IT skills. This opportunity allows you to contribute positively to the welfare of victims in the community while enjoying the benefits of working with a progressive employer.
